This 9-day itinerary offers a comprehensive exploration of Bangladesh, blending cultural landmarks, natural beauty, and local experiences. Starting in Dhaka, the bustling capital, you’ll explore historical sites like the Lalbagh Fort and Ahsan Manzil, followed by a visit to the ancient city of Sonargaon. In Sylhet, you’ll experience serene tea plantations and the mystical Ratargul Swamp Forest, before heading to Chittagong to enjoy Patenga Beach and the natural beauty of Foy’s Lake. The highlight of the trip is a visit to Cox's Bazar, where you can relax on the world’s longest natural beach and explore nearby islands and rivers. The journey offers a perfect balance of history, adventure, and relaxation, showcasing the diverse attractions of Bangladesh from its bustling cities to tranquil nature spots.
🏞️ Highlights:
Dhaka: Explore Lalbagh Fort, Ahsan Manzil, and Sadarghat riverfront.
Sonargaon: Visit ancient ruins and the Sonargaon Folk Art Museum.
Sylhet: Discover tea plantations, Ratargul Swamp Forest, and Hazrat Shah Jalal Shrine.
Chittagong: Relax at Patenga Beach, Foy's Lake, and visit Bayazid Bostami Shrine.
Cox’s Bazar: Enjoy the world’s longest beach, Himchari National Park, and Saint Martin’s Island.
Teknaf: Explore Naf River and the border town near Myanmar.
Arrival in Dhaka, the vibrant capital city of Bangladesh, known for its rich history and bustling streets. After arriving at the airport, transfer to your hotel for check-in. Spend the afternoon exploring Sadarghat, the riverfront, where you can take a boat ride along the Buriganga River. This area is the heart of Dhaka's traditional lifestyle, with boatmen and colorful markets along the shore. In the evening, wander through the streets, trying local street food. Overnight stay in Dhaka.
Start your day with heavy breakfast and heading to historical landmarks such as the Ahsan Manzil (Pink Palace) – a grand structure built during the Mughal era. Visit Lalbagh Fort, a 17th-century Mughal fortress that holds historical significance. In the afternoon, visit the National Museum to learn about the cultural heritage of Bangladesh, followed by a peaceful walk through Suhrawardy Udyan park. Later, explore New Market, where you can shop for local crafts, textiles, and souvenirs. Return to your hotel in Dhaka for an overnight stay.
After breakfast, take a day trip to Sonargaon, the ancient capital of Bengal, which is around 30 km from Dhaka. Visit Panam City, a historical area with abandoned colonial-era buildings and ruins. The Sonargaon Folk Art Museum offers insight into the country’s cultural history. After exploring, return to Dhaka in the evening and relax into your hotel for an overnight stay.
After breakfast, check out and travel to Sylhet. Sylhet is known for its lush tea gardens and scenic hills. Upon arrival, check in to your hotel. Visit the Shrine of Hazrat Shah Jalal, a revered spiritual site, and the Shah Paran Shrine, dedicated to his nephew. In the evening, explore the Ratargul Swamp Forest, one of the few freshwater swamp forests in the world, known for its serene beauty. Overnight stay in Sylhet.
Early in the morning after breakfast take a day trip to Jaflong, a small town surrounded by hills, rivers, and tea plantations. Explore the unique Lalakhal Lake, where the water changes color depending on the angle of the sun. The surrounding landscape of tea estates and mountains is breathtaking. In the afternoon, visit more tea estates around Sylhet before returning to your hotel in the evening. Overnight stay in Sylhet.
Check out after breakfast and travel to Chittagong. Chittagong is a port city known for its beaches and natural landscapes. Upon arrival, check in to your hotel and start your exploration by visiting Patenga Beach, a peaceful spot by the Bay of Bengal. You can also explore Foy's Lake, an artificial lake surrounded by hills, ideal for a relaxing afternoon. In the evening, visit the Shrine of Bayazid Bostami and the nearby Karnaphuli River. Overnight stay in Chittagong.
After breakfast and check-out, travel to Cox's Bazar, about 2 hours from Chittagong. Cox's Bazar is home to the longest unbroken sandy beach in the world, stretching for over 120 km. After checking into your hotel, spend the day relaxing at the beach. You can also visit Himchari National Park or Inani Beach for a quieter, more scenic experience. Enjoy the evening by the beach. Overnight stay in Cox's Bazar.
After breakfast, take a boat trip to Saint Martin's Island, famous for its coral reefs, clear waters, and vibrant marine life. It’s a great spot for snorkeling. In the afternoon, travel to Teknaf, a small town near the Myanmar border, where you can explore the Naf River, which separates Bangladesh from Myanmar. Return to Cox's Bazar in the evening to relax by the beach. Overnight stay in Cox's Bazar.
Check out from your hotel in Cox's Bazar after breakfast and travel back to Dhaka. Once in Dhaka, do some last-minute shopping at Gulshan Market or explore local eateries. In the evening, transfer to the airport for your departure flight. End of tour.
